Proportions and simplifying

A ratio compares two quantities, and a proportion says two ratios are equal. Enter A, B and C, and the calculator finds the fourth value so that A is to B as C is to the answer. It also reduces A : B to its simplest whole-number form.

Ratios are handy for scaling recipes, mixing paint or fuel, reading maps and resizing images. If you double one side of a proportion, you double the other to keep the same shape or taste.

How do I solve a proportion?

For A : B = C : x, multiply B by C and divide by A. The calculator does this for you as you type.

How is a ratio simplified?

Divide both numbers by their greatest common divisor. For example 8 : 12 simplifies to 2 : 3.
